Displaying the Status of the Run
You can read the status of the run from the feedback interface from byte 0, bits 5 and 6. This
status display is possible in the absolute and relative positioning MODEs.
Table 6-3 Interpretation of Bits 5 and 6
Bit 5 Bit 6 Meaning Corresponding Number in
Figure
0 0 Quiet state or run completed 0
0 1 Acceleration to rapid feed or run with rapid feed 1
1 0 Deceleration to creep feed or run with creep feed 2
1 1 Deceleration to 0 V 3
